Paschi Up, Renault Down, CTS Eventim Drops

Today's biggest winners and losers in the stock market. On this episode of Stock Movers: - Monte dei Paschi di Siena is seeking to buy two separate banks for a combined price of €34 billion ($40 billion) in a defensive move designed to ward off a takeover by rival Intesa Sanpaolo SpA. - Renault gets downgraded to equal weight from overweight at Barclays, with analysts citing tough competition and the need for major cost cuts. - CTS Eventim drops after reporting normalized Ebitda for the first half-year that met the average analyst estimate.
